All dogs over six months must be licensed in the State of Connecticut. Dog licenses must be renewed by June 30 of each year. A $1 late penalty per month is charged for each month after that date that the license is not renewed. All dogs must have a current rabies vaccination. Dog License Fees: […]
David Marti, Town Clerk announced that Somers has implemented Cott Systems’ PropertyCheck in an invigorated effort to combat property and mortgage fraud. This 24/7 service allows residents to sign up on the Cott Systems’ RECORDhub website (https://recordhub.cottsystems.com) to receive notifications when official documents are recorded on their property. Primary & Secondary Treatment Remains Fully Functional – Advisory to Avoid Contact with the Scantic River between Somersville & the Connecticut River Due to an ongoing improvements project taking place at the Somersville Water Pollution Control Facility (WPCF), located in Somers, CT, the ultraviolet light (UV) disinfection system is currently offline.
